

Performance Space
Within the single 630-seat auditorium, the restored decoration and lighting are black with silver, bronze, and gold metallic hints, reflective of the original interior’s color palette. Using historical photographs as a reference, the auditorium carpet and seating fabric replicate the original design patterns, with greens, creams, and yellows to contrast against the monochrome walls. The Balcony front – which had been carefully stored away for several years when the theatre was two studio spaces – has been beautifully restored and refitted to spectacular effect, along with the grand ceiling and proscenium arch. Elsewhere, the redesigned entrance foyer provides more spacious bars and a new Box Office with tiling and details inspired by the original 1930s foyer design.
